Happy Chinese Valentines Day!
Chinese Valentines Day is the 7th day of the the 7th lunar month, and the western calendar equivalent of that is ... tada!.. today! Chinese Valentines commemorates love for your partner as well as love for family. Niu Lang and Zhi Nu, a human cowherd and a divine daughter of the Jade Emperor, were separated. One has to live at the star Vega, while the other at star Altair. Once a year, during the 7th day of the 7th month, Niu Lang and Zhi Nu are allowed to meet again. It is said that the couple's 2 children live on 2 the stars beside Altair, awaiting the day when they get to be with their mother again. Chinese Holidays and Festivals
Chinese Holidays and Festivals - Spring/Lunar New year/Chinese New Year Festival (pick your name). I put together an events calendar for the US and Canada, page of background information, lesson plan, etc.
- Lantern Festival - Happens 15 days after Chinese New Year.
- Dragon Head Festival
- Clear and Bright Festival
- Dragon Boat Festival - Information includes events calendar for the US & Canada and background information.
- Double Seventh Night - Chinese Valentines Day
- Mid Autumn Festival, Harvest Festival, Moon Festival - Information includes events calendar for the US & Canada and background information.
- Double Ninth Day
- Laba Festival - The Day Budha received enlightenment
- Kitchen God Day
- Children's Day - June 1st\
- Ancestor Day or Tomb Sweeping Day - cleaning ancestor tombs is a big event.
- Ghost Festival
- Mid Winter Festival/Winter Solstice - Chinese Thanksgiving. The day to eat dumplings.

The Moon Festival is one of the major Holidays celebrated by Chinese and is a time for families to gather is on the 15 th day of the 8 th Lunar Month per the Chinese calendar, this year is on September 25, 2007. Traditional activities are eating moon cakes with your family, while enjoying the brightest moon of the year when the Moon and Earth are closest. The Moon Festival is also called the mid-Autumn Festival.
